本篇文章为大家展示了Java中如何初始化数组,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。
Java的特点有哪些
Java的特点有哪些 1. java语言作为静态面向对象编程语言的代表,实现了面向对象理论,允许程序员以优雅的思维方式进行复杂的编程。 2. java具有简单性,面向对象,分布式、安全性,平台独立与可移植性,动态性等特点。 3 .使用Java可以编写桌面应用程序,网络应用程序,分布式系统和嵌入式系统应用程序等。
<强>数组的定义强>
1。数组是有序数据的集合,数组中的每个元素具有相同的数组名和下标来做唯一标识。
数组的分类
- <李>
一维数组
李> <李>二维数组
李> <李>多维数组
李>数组的优点:
例如:定义100个整型变量。用数组很方便。
数组声明:
1。<代码> int[]数组;代码>
2。<代码> int[]数组;代码>
数组的声明以及内存的分配
1。为数组分配内存空间,如果不分配内存,将不能访问它的任何元素。我们使用<代码> 代码>新关键字来为数组分配内存空间。
int [],分数;,,,//数组的声明 得分=new int[3];,//为数组开辟内存空间,实例化
注意:数组的下标是从0开始的。
<强> Java数组的静态初始化强>
一、数组的初始化分为两种方式:
- <李>
动态初始化
李> <李>静态初始化
李>二、之前我们所创建的数组,所采用的方式都是动态初始化,也就是所有的内容不会具体指定,都是默认值。
三、静态初始化是指:在数组创建之初直接指定其内容。
如:静态初始化
int [],得分={2、5、6、7、6、7};
<强> Java二维数组的介绍及使用强>
1。如果把一维数组看成是线性图形,那么二维数组就是一个平面图形。
2。二维数组的声明和一维数组类似,内存分配是使用<代码> 代码>新关键字。
3。声明与分配内存:
声明:<代码>类型arrayName[][], 代码>
初始化:<代码> arrayName[][]=新型(行)(列);代码>
//二维数组的动态初始化 int score [] []; 分数=new int [5] [5]; 分数[0][0]=9; 分数[0][3]=5; 分数[1][2]=7;//二维数组的静态初始化 int [] [], arr={{100、90}, {70}, {50、78、80}};
上述内容就是Java中如何初始化数组,你们学到知识或技能了吗?如果还想学到更多技能或者丰富自己的知识储备,欢迎关注行业资讯频道。